No, IMHO the rudder system works just fine without it. Adding the gears only accomplishes the following:  when you are on the ground (no air flow over rudder) when you step on left rudder pedal the right rudder pedal wll move in opposite direction. This appliance is:

1. not necessary
2. adds weight
3. can potentially jam the rudder if FOD gets caught in the gear
